In the complex landscape of Sydney's electrical infrastructure, a Level 2 electrician stands apart from the basic electrical tradesperson. Far from just installing power points or repairing small electrical wiring issues within a residential or commercial property, a Level 2 electrician, also called an Accredited Company (ASP) Level 2, is uniquely certified and authorised to work on the electrical service network that connects a client's facilities to the main electrical energy grid. This difference is essential, as their work often involves communicating with live electrical device and high-voltage systems, demanding extensive training, extensive accreditation, and a deep understanding of safety procedures and market regulations.

The journey to ending up being a Level 2 electrician in Sydney is a testament to dedication and advanced learning. It typically begins with a fundamental Certificate III in Electrotechnology Electrician, the basic qualification for any licensed electrician. However, to attain Level 2 accreditation, additional specialised training and assessments are obligatory. This includes undertaking an Accredited Provider (ASP) Level 2 course provided by Registered Training Organisations (RTOs) approved by the NSW Department of Preparation, Market and Environment. These courses explore the intricacies of overhead and underground service lines, metering devices, and direct connections to the network. Upon effective conclusion, electricians look for accreditation with the NSW government and authorisation from the pertinent network operators, such as Ausgrid or Endeavour Energy, for the specific categories of work they want to carry out.

There are usually four distinct classifications of Level 2 accreditation, each permitting specialised services. Classification 2A covers detaching and reconnecting service lines at the connection point, an essential task frequently required for renovations or home demolitions. Category 2B focuses on underground service conductors and cabling systems, including excavation and the setup or repair of subterranean electrical facilities. Classification 2C relate to overhead service conductors and power lines, that includes working on poles and aerial electrical wiring. Finally, Classification 2D includes working with network service devices, including the setup and replacement of electrical power meters and service protection devices. This tiered accreditation makes sure that each Level 2 electrician has the particular competence needed for the extremely specialised jobs they undertake.

The services a Level 2 electrician normally uses in Sydney are essential for both domestic and business residential or commercial properties, especially when handling the user interface in between the home's electrical system and the broader network. Among their primary roles is the connection and disconnection of electrical power supply to a residential or commercial property from the main grid. This is a common requirement for new builds, significant renovations, or demolition tasks. They are the only authorised professionals who can securely develop or sever this essential link.

Another considerable service is power upgrades. Numerous older Sydney homes and businesses may have outdated electrical systems that can not deal with the demands of contemporary appliances and innovation. A Level 2 electrician can update a property from a single-phase to a two-phase and even three-phase power supply, which is frequently needed for larger homes, commercial facilities, or residential or commercial properties setting up high-power equipment like electric car charging stations or substantial air conditioning systems. This involves updating the consumer mains and potentially the switchboard to safely accommodate the increased power capability.

Metering services are also a core proficiency of Level 2 electricians. They are authorised to install, eliminate, and upgrade electrical power meters, including the progressively typical clever meters. Precise metering is necessary for tracking energy consumption and ensuring proper billing from energy sellers. They ensure that all metering setups abide by regulative standards and interact effectively with the energy network.

Additionally, Level 2 electricians are important for repairing and keeping service lines, whether they are overhead or underground. These lines are exposed to numerous components and can suffer damage from weather condition, greenery, or basic wear and tear. When a defect notification is provided by the energy supplier due to harmed cables, a Level 2 electrician is the go-to expert to get more info evaluate the issue, carry out the required repair work, and ensure the safety and connection of the power supply to the property. This often involves dealing with live wires, underscoring the crucial significance of their specialised training and adherence to strict security procedures.

Installation and upkeep of private power poles also fall under the purview of Level 2 electricians. For residential or commercial properties that get their power via a personal pole, these electricians are accountable for its setup, repair work, moving, and even replacement if it becomes damaged or risky. They guarantee that these private poles are structurally sound and correctly linked to the network, sticking to all relevant safety and building requirements.

Beyond these core services, Level 2 electricians regularly deal with short-lived power options, especially for building and construction websites. They can set up temporary builders' poles and switchboards, supplying a safe and reputable power supply for continuous projects. They likewise perform electrical security examinations concentrating on the point of accessory and consumer mains, recognizing prospective threats and ensuring compliance with Australian standards. In emergency situation scenarios including the primary power supply, such as widespread failures or harmed service lines, a Level 2 electrician is geared up to react quickly and securely, working to bring back power and alleviate dangers.

In essence, a Level 2 electrician in Sydney is an essential and highly knowledgeable professional whose proficiency bridges the gap between individual properties and the large electrical distribution network. Their specialised training, strenuous accreditation, and thorough series of services make sure the safe, dependable, and efficient supply of electrical energy to homes and organizations across the metropolitan area, making them an indispensable part of Sydney's electrical facilities.
